We are a fusion power company based in Everett, WA, with the mission to build the world's first fusion power plant, enabling a future with unlimited clean electricity. Our vision is a world with clean, reliable, and affordable energy for everyone.
Since Helion's founding in 2013, we have raised over $1 billion from long-time investors such as Sam Altman, Mithril, and Capricorn Investment Group as well as new investors SoftBank and Lightspeed to propel us forward. Our last prototype, Trenta, completed 10,000 high-power pulses and reached plasma temperatures of 100 million degrees Celsius (9 keV). We are now operating Polaris, our next prototype on the path to the world's first fusion power plant.

What You Will Be Doing
As the Director of FP&A, you will build and lead Helion’s corporate FP&A function. You’ll work across the organization to drive financial planning, budgeting, forecasting, and strategic decision-making. In this role, you’ll be a key partner to the business enabling timely, data-driven decisions and helping shape the future of Helion. You’ll also be a strategic partner to our manufacturing and engineering teams, supporting the development of Helion’s fusion systems. You’ll report directly to the CFO. This is an onsite role based in our Everett, WA office.
You Will
- Scale the corporate FP&A function, including processes, tools, and long-term planning capable of supporting Helion’s rapid manufacturing scale-up
- Build and maintain financial models to evaluate scenarios, assess risk, and guide strategy
- Partner with manufacturing and engineering leaders to support the development of fusion hardware
- Partner with business and functional leaders to provide visibility into performance, strategic initiatives, and emerging risks or opportunities
- Lead and grow a high-performing finance team, focused on attracting and developing top talent to support Helion’s growth
- Strengthen financial systems, processes, and controls to ensure discipline and data integrity
- Provide modeling and analytical support for strategic projects in a fast-paced, high-growth environment
Required Skills
- 15+ years of experience in finance with at least 5 years in a senior leadership role
- Proven track record of building and leading FP&A functions in a high growth manufacturing environment
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to synthesize complex data into actionable insights
- Excellent communication and leadership skills, with the ability to influence and collaborate with cross-functional teams and senior leadership
- Ability to partner closely with technical teams and communicate financials to non-finance stakeholders
- Bachelor’s degree in finance, accounting, or related field
